近日,微軟在Windows商店上架了一款UWP應用,是人們非常熟悉的“烏班圖”(ubuntu)操作系統(tǒng)。這款“操作系統(tǒng)”應用包含完整的Ubuntu 16.04 LTS系統(tǒng),整體安裝大小為192.6MB,需要Windows Insider用戶升級到Windows10秋季創(chuàng)意者更新預覽版Build 16190及以上的系統(tǒng)版本才可以下載和安裝。最近更新時間為2016年6月19日。
Windows應用商店頁面
由于ubuntu系統(tǒng)本身為開源軟件,這款UWP應用也順理成章為免費應用。但目前要求的系統(tǒng)版本較高,主要針對有需求的開發(fā)者。
Windows10系統(tǒng)版本需求為16190
相比官網下載版本UWP版本可以依靠windows商店的區(qū)塊下載機制提高下載效率,同時可以用戶安裝并運行更多的Linux發(fā)行版本。
截圖
本文編輯:孫斌
關注泡泡網,暢享科技生活。
如果沒有裝操作系統(tǒng),計算機就會變成毫無價值的設備,因為操作系統(tǒng)是連接用戶和硬件的中間接口。人們根據(jù)自己的偏好和想做的事來選擇操作系統(tǒng)。此外,一些人不得不使用他們喜歡的硬件設備自帶的操作系統(tǒng)(比如,Apple電腦自帶的macOS系統(tǒng))。
我的第一臺計算機是一臺奔騰II。我購買時,它裝了Windows 98。此后,我用了幾個月的Windows 2000。和大部分Windows死忠粉一樣,我用了Windows XP和Windows7有很長時間。
在完全轉向Ubuntu之前,我最喜歡的操作系統(tǒng)是Windows 10。正如大家所說,免費是導致我們選擇一個Linux發(fā)行版操作系統(tǒng)而非一個專有操作系統(tǒng)的一個主要因素。但是,在他們?yōu)閃indows 7修改圖形用戶界面前,Windows對我來說都是可以的。
我的Ubuntu桌面
我切換到Linux,主要是有以下幾個主要因素。
Windows 10需要至少8GB物理內存才能正常運行操作系統(tǒng),但是當你同時運行多個應用程序時,擁有16GB物理內存確實會很有幫助。另一方面,最新版的Ubuntu用4GB內存就可以很好地運行,比Windows 10占用的內存更少。個人認為最新版的Windows的系統(tǒng)架構比較混亂,因為大部分組件和模塊看起來比較臃腫,占用太多內存。我猜其主要原因是微軟試圖通過在Windows XP之后插入新的模塊來更新現(xiàn)有的核心組件。Windows XP只需要128MB內存就比Ubuntu運行得快。例如,操作系統(tǒng)的某些部分由全新的現(xiàn)代UI元素(UWP)組成,而其它部分仍然使用老式的Windows 7風格的UI元素。
事實上,Ubuntu將UI和系統(tǒng)核心進行了很好的分離。對于用得比較少的工具沒有提供圖形化的用戶界面。此外,Ubuntu在安裝時不會安裝所有東西,而是允許用戶在有特定需求時再安裝。
另一方面,Windows忽略了低端設備。毫無疑問的是,Windows更新機制令用戶頭疼,而Linux的系統(tǒng)更新比較平滑且對用戶友好。令人驚訝的是,新引入的UbuntuLivePatch甚至不需要重啟就可以更新內核。
最新版本的Ubuntu包含GNOME桌面環(huán)境,這是我的最愛。GNOME有一個極簡主義和未來派的設計,在所有地方都有一致的UI元素。重要的是,桌面圖標和工作臺之類的功能作為擴展提供,有許多擴展可以根據(jù)你的喜好進行安裝。GNOME基本上給我們真正需要的東西,而不是過于復雜的所有東西。
例如,只需要比較Ubuntu和Windows上的文件管理應用程序。
Ubuntu上的文件管理器(GNOME)
Windows上的文件瀏覽器
要么你扔錢用macOS,要么你學習嘗試Linux,否則就使用Windows作為另一種計算機用戶。
與Windows相比,Linux確實需要一些技術知識來上手。然而,Canonical團隊似乎正在努力改進Ubuntu,通過提供Ubuntu軟件商店之類的東西來滿足一般計算機用戶的需求。然而,開發(fā)者友好的環(huán)境是我轉向Ubuntu的一個主要原因。Ubuntu有非常有用的內置工具:GNU C/C++編譯器集合、編譯等。
此外,它比Windows更有效地運行Docker等容器化工具,因為Linux架構對容器化理念的支持比Windows更好。Linux生態(tài)系統(tǒng)激勵我們在各種情景下使用命令行工具。
即使是上下文菜單上的一個簡單菜單選項也會極大地激發(fā)開發(fā)者。
Ubuntu中終端(Terminal)選項上的打開(Open)菜單
事實上,安全性是任何數(shù)字平臺的一個主要關注點。無論在什么地方,我們都面臨過至少一個惡意攻擊。當我使用Windows XP時,我就遇到了Brontok病毒引起的的問題。它總是每隔幾分鐘就打開一個web頁面。現(xiàn)在,大部分惡意程序都試圖竊取個人數(shù)據(jù),對我們操作系統(tǒng)的安全性,我們需要三思。
相比于Windows,Linux在通用用戶領域仍然只有(~2%)的很少的市場份額。因此,針對Linux用戶的惡意程序并不多。同時,大約~78%的使用Windows的個人電腦用戶受到惡意程序創(chuàng)建者的關注。
操作系統(tǒng)安全并不僅僅與惡意軟件有關。身份驗證、硬件保護和網絡安全也是操作系統(tǒng)安全的一部分。Ubuntu源碼已經作為一個開源項目發(fā)布。因此,與Windows不同,Ubuntu檢測系統(tǒng)漏洞的可能性更高,因為社區(qū)可以參與源代碼。
現(xiàn)在,所有東西都朝著云生態(tài)系統(tǒng)發(fā)展,而且這是不可避免的。因此,操作系統(tǒng)成為了填補用戶和硬件之間空白的一個代理。計算機硬件也日益變得越來越便宜,功能越來越強大。
此外,混合應用程序正在取代與操作系統(tǒng)密切相關的原生應用程序。因此,對于普通用戶,計算機上運行哪個操作系統(tǒng)并不重要。但是,作為開發(fā)者,我們真的非常關注這一點。
原文鏈接:
https://medium.com/swlh/why-i-switched-to-linux-after-using-windows-for-10-years-247de78058ef
關注我并轉發(fā)此篇文章,私信我“領取資料”,即可免費獲得InfoQ價值4999元迷你書,點擊文末「了解更多」,即可移步InfoQ官網,獲取最新資訊~